Hiking around Mecsek offers diverse landscapes, from lush forests and rolling hills to unique karst formations and scenic valleys. The region is characterized by a dissected limestone plateau with numerous springs and water features, alongside areas of igneous rock from ancient volcanism. Trails often follow ridgelines, providing expansive views of the surrounding countryside. This variety makes Mecsek an accessible destination for outdoor activities, with many trailheads reachable by public transport.

There are 11 hiking trails in Mecsek that are easily accessible from bus stations. These routes offer a range of experiences, from easy strolls to more moderate climbs, all designed for convenient public transport access.
Yes, Mecsek offers several family-friendly routes that are easy to reach by bus. For example, the Misina TV Tower – Kis-Tubes Viewpoint loop from TV Tower is an easy 2.6 km loop, perfect for a leisurely outing. Another great option is the Denevér Museum Abaliget – Lake Abaliget loop from Abaliget, which is just under 5 km and features the interesting Denevér Museum.
Mecsek's bus-accessible trails showcase the region's diverse natural beauty. You'll encounter lush forests, rolling hills, and unique karst formations. Many routes feature picturesque valleys and springs, and some even lead to waterfalls or rapids, particularly in areas like Nagy-Mély Valley and Meleg-mányi Valley.
Absolutely! Many of the trails are designed as circular routes for convenience. The Kis-Tubes Viewpoint – János Lookout Tower loop from TV Tower is a moderate 7.6 km circular hike, offering great views. Another excellent option is the Orfű Mills – Orfű Lake loop from Orfű, a moderate 8.1 km route around the scenic lake.
Several trails lead to stunning viewpoints and landmarks. The Kis-Tubes Viewpoint – János Lookout Tower loop from TV Tower takes you past the János Lookout Tower and offers views of the Misina TV Tower. The region also features the Zsongor-Kő Lookout, providing panoramic vistas of the surrounding countryside.
Generally, dogs are welcome on the hiking trails in Mecsek, provided they are kept on a leash and owners clean up after them. It's always a good idea to check specific local regulations or park rules if you plan to visit a protected area within Mecsek.
Yes, Mecsek is known for its water features. The Orfű Mills – Orfű Lake loop from Orfű circles the beautiful Orfű Lake. Another trail, the Égervölgy Lake loop from Kismélyvölgy, offers a pleasant walk around Égervölgy Lake. The region also boasts numerous springs and occasional waterfalls.
Spring and autumn are generally considered the best times for hiking in Mecsek. In spring, the forests burst with new growth and wildflowers, including the rare Banat peony. Autumn offers vibrant foliage and comfortable temperatures. Summer can be pleasant, especially in shaded forest areas, while winter hiking is possible but may require appropriate gear for colder conditions.
